- Sutton
- Unincorporated Populated Place
- population 162, on Glenn Highway, 11 mi. NE of Palmer, Cook Inlet Low.
- RR. station and siding on the Matanuska Branch of The Alaska RR. founded about 1918. The Sutton post office was established in 1948 (Ricks, 1965, p. 63).
